England-Specific Senshi Information
So
here's the skinny on each group:
There
is currently only one descendent of Merlin remaining alive, and
that is Tobias. By unwritten law, each descendent has only one
child to continue the line (two, if one dies) and lives on the
land and teaches their progeny the ways of magic. Thus the
descendents of Merlin will always be the same: wild hermits who
leave their domain only to procreate. Since I, the GM, play
Tobias, you don't have to worry about this. Simply understand
that if you play a Knight, your character will be awakened by
Tobias, not by a guardian. There may also be the possibility of a
second guardian-style figure for the team. This will be dealt with
later.
The
descendents of the Sisters, known as the Avalon Senshi, are spread
over the land, in cities and in towns, in farms in the
countryside, and in Avalon, where a small gathering of their order
persists. Anyone with the blood of one of the Sisters could
possibly have senshi power. Some of these will be people from
Avalon, descendents who have never left, and others may come from
cities and towns and be modern people. These people don't have a
special, ancient senshi name of any sort, they merely possess the
ability to transform and wield magic. They are Tier Three senshi,
with weak magical abilities but natural talents. They may or may
not know of their abilities. Chances are they have noticed that
they are different from other people. They have no appointed
guardians, but the
Avalonians possess various charms which can identify other Avalon
descendents. Your character options are as follows:

The
Knights, who perished long ago, have been resurrected in average
humans and must now be awakened. They have no guardians or
transformation items: only Merlin's descendent can identify them
and inform them of their senshi powers and transformation phrase.
The Knights can then transform to wield magic and they use the
names of their previous senshi lives. In other words, they're your
standard senshi, minus the guardians.
The
Celtae are also your standard senshi. They have guardians and died
in the past so are now being resurrected. With one catch. The
Celtae are divided like the Angelus, waging a war with one another
over which pantheon is the correct pantheon. On one side are the
Britannic and Welsh, and on the other the Tuatha De Danann and the
Gaul.
The
Angelus are also present, with the notable absence of the Grigori.
(The Grigori may appear at some point; it's presently undecided.)
The
relationship between the groups is thus: the Knights are enemies
of the Celtae (religious objection) and the Avalonians (ancient
feud). The Britannic and Welsh Celtae are enemies of the Tuatha De
Danann and the Gaul Celtae and vice versa (ancient feud, think
Graikos/Romanus or Angelus/Grigori interaction). The Avalonians,
while not spoken enemies of the divided Celtae Senshi, care only
about the destruction of the Knights and refuse to take a side in
the Celtae conflict. They they aren't purposefully hurting the
Celtae, but they aren't helping. Finally, the Angelus are allied
with the Knights and enemies with the Celtae and Avalonians.
